Unhappy Christians

There really should not be such a person, but regretfully, there are many; and why would there be such a person as an unhappy Christian? Well, actually, it is very simple. It is because when you are a Christian, and you’ve surrendered your life to Christ, that’s just what you’re supposed to do: trade your old life off for a new one that is guided by Christ, through the work of the Holy Spirit of God. Christians struggle when they still try to do things their own way, and it never quite works.
God’s plans for a Christian life, or any life, are not the plans we have for ourselves. You see, Proverbs 16:9 says it best: “The mind of man plans his ways, but the Lord directs his steps.” So when we try to direct our own life and call ourselves Christians, there will be friction.
God knows best, and He will always try to get His people to do the things that He knows they’re really supposed to do. One’s fleshly side- and with the devil’s help- can cause someone a lot of problems when they won’t let God have all of their life. Letting God have it all is the only way to be one of those Christians that seem to be satisfied with life and to become one that knows, with confidence, that they are always going forward toward God’s will regardless of the outcome.
